VPEC new price hikes on Epiwafers today.
Positive bottleneck read through on companies like $IQE and Landmark (3081) in terms of pricing power/demand for epiwafers.
This follows $MTSI investment into IQE to secure capacity, and shows how important some of these chokepoints are.

The Memory Supercycle is here.
New reports from Morgan Stanley est.
- Samsung's net profit ~$163.0B USD
- SK Hynix's ~$120.9B USD.
That would make Samsung the most profitable company in the world, even more than $NVDA and $GOOGL.
Here are the top 10 rankings:
1. Samsung Electronics ~$163.0B (2027)
2. Alphabet $GOOGL $152.44B
3. Apple $APPL $133.05B
4 Microsoft $MSFT $127.65B
5. Sk Hynix $120.9B (2027
6. NVIDIA $NVDA $116.51B
7. Amazon $AMZN $95.22B
8 Meta$META $85.09B
9. Berkshire Hathaway $BRK $81.5B
10. JPMorgan Chase $JPM $72.81B
This is forward 2027 net income compared to TTM net income sourced by from companiesmarketcap. Credit to @jukan05 for the Morgan Stanley report. Excluding National companies like Saudi Aramco in these figures.
The memory supercyle from $MU, Samsung, and SK Hynix is here clearly here.

We've been reporting on Representative Tim Moore's recent purchases of Intel stock.
Moore sits on the House Subcommittee on AI.
$INTC has now risen 178% since his August 1st purchase.
